1.场景
将URL动态生成二维码前端展示(微信支付等,)--》
静态文件路径访问
返回URL_name,(a标签,src 静态路由访问)
流传输,前端渲染
二进制流返回前端,前端根据二进制流编码类型显示
前端js生成
后台获取到微信支付的code_url,前端js将code_url生成二维码,并渲染
实际代码
使用python_web 框架--》tornado
manager.py
import os
import asyncio
import tornado.ioloop
import tornado.httpserver
import tornado.web
import tornado.options
from tornado.options import define, options, parse_command_line
from apps import UrlHandler, Url2Handler, Url3Handler
define("port", default=8000, type=int)
def create_app():
settings = {
"template_path": os.path.join(os.path.dirname(__file__), "templates"),
"static_path": os.path.join(os.path.dirname(__file__), "static"),
}
applicatio